The Berry phase and the phase of the determinant

Abstract

In 1984 Michael Berry discovered that an isolated eigenstate of an adiabatically changing periodic Hamiltonian H(t) acquires a phase, called the Berry phase. We show that under very general assumptions the adiabatic approximation of the phase of the zeta-regularized determinant of the imaginary-time Schrodinger operator with periodic Hamiltonian is equal to the Berry phase.
